Макросы в R9.CMS
07.05.2011
Создал новую рубрику на блоге, посвященную R9.CMS, которая постепенно обретает свою популярность, даже не смотря на то, что до сих пор не имеет вменяемого сайта, с описанием функционала, документацией и списком цен.
Сегодня я приведу список основных макросов для версии 2.х, вышедшей чуть больше года назад.
{{BLOCKS:название_области}} – выводит все контент-блоки, относящиеся к указанной в скобках области. Если вдруг забыли название области, его можно узнать в Панели администратора -> Контент-блоки -> Список областей, наведя курсор на скрепку.
{{FEEDBACK:ID_формы}} – выводит форму обратной связи, имеющую ID, указанный в скобках. ID формы можно узнать в Панели администратора -> Обратная связь -> Список адресов
{{ONLY_FOR_GROUP::название_группы::содержимое}} – выводит определенный контент для опеределнной группы пользователей. Главное неудобство - содержимое должно быть в одну строку, иначе система выдаст ошибку. В версии 3.0 должно быть исправлено.
{{ ONLY_FOR_REGISTERED::содержимое }} – выводит контент, указанный в скобках только для зарегистрированных пользователей. В этом макросе существует аналогичная проблема, необходимость писать содержимое в одну строку, несколько портит читабельность HTML кода шаблона.
------------------------------------------
Кстати, CMS имеет очень много возможностей, которые будут полезны для поисковой оптимизации сайта, однако узнать прогноз апдейтов с её помощью все же не получится. Зато она позволяет добавлять к каждой странице уникальные title, keywords, description, имеет гибкие настройки ЧПУ и т.д.
Поиск
О блоге
Все для веб-мастера: статьи по PHP, Yii, полезным сервисам и заработку на своих сайтах